PUBLIC SERVICE ACT 2008 - SECT 122
Basis of employment for contract employment
122 Basis of employment for contract employment
(1) This section applies if a public service officer’s appointment is to be
on contract for a fixed term.
(2) The officer must enter into a written
contract of employment with the officer’s chief executive. Notes— 1
Equivalent contracts under the repealed Public Service Act 1996 , section 70
were commonly called †˜ section 70 contracts’.
2 For the application of
this Act to the equivalent contracts, see section 230 .
(3) However, if the
officer holds the appointment on tenure immediately before it is to be on
contract for a fixed term, the officer may, but is not required to, enter into
a contract with the officer’s chief executive relating to the appointment.
(4) If subsection (3) applies and the officer elects to not enter a contract
of employment relating to the appointment, the officer continues to hold the
appointment on tenure without change in the conditions of the appointment.
(5) In entering into the contract or fixing the terms of the contract, the
chief executive must comply with any relevant directive.
(6) Also, the
officer’s overall employment conditions under the contract must not, on
balance, be less than those that the officer would be entitled to if the
officer were appointed on tenure.
(7) If there is a dispute between the
parties to the contract about the application of subsection (6) , the IRC may
hear and decide the dispute.
(8) The conditions of the officer’s employment
are governed by this Act, any relevant directive and the contract.
